A composite set of 11 early English sterling silver spoons in the popular Hanover pattern. Lovely plain style. Each with...
Description
Condition
This rare set of spoons is generally in very good condition. Slight variations in size. Good colour and gauge of silver. The hand engraved crests are still crisp. The bowls are in good condition. Most of the marks are a bit rubbed. Please note that this item is not new and will show moderate signs of wear commensurate with age.
